Class lead Discussion Questions On Eight Bites

  1. What do you think the broader meaning of this story is?
  1. What do you think the shadowy figure represents?
  1. Do you think the story is a reflection on societal expectations regarding body image?
  1. Do you think it is ok not to be ok with how your body looks?
  1. Is the daughter’s disapproval of the story rooted in genuine concern for her mother or could it be seen as judgemental or dismissive?
  1. Do you think she was judged because she wanted to look different or because of the surgery itself? 
  1. Could the narrator’s surgery be seen as an act of empowerment rather than self destruction? 
  1. Do you think the narrator’s daughter would have had a different reaction to the surgery had she looked according to the beauty standard?
  1. Why does the figure remain silent, what do you think that says about the main characters struggle? 
  2. If the figure represents what the character has lost then did the narrator truly change or is she still trapped in her insecurities?
